Zrozumienie jednostek pomiaru danych
Przechowywanie i przesyłanie danych są mierzone przy użyciu standaryzowanych jednostek, które można podzielić na dwa systemy:
- System dziesiętny (System SI): Wykorzystuje potęgi liczby 10. Typowe jednostki to kilobajt (KB), megabajt (MB), gigabajt (GB) i jottabajt (YB).
- System binarny (Standard IEC): Wykorzystuje potęgi liczby 2. Jednostki obejmują kibibajt (KiB), mebibajt (MiB), gibibajt (GiB) i jobibajt (YiB).
Rozróżnienie między tymi systemami jest kluczowe, aby uniknąć błędów w obliczeniach. Na przykład, 1 KB (SI) równa się 1 000 bajtów, podczas gdy 1 KiB (IEC) równa się 1 024 bajty.
Formuły
System SI (Dziesiętny)
Aby przeliczyć kilobajty (KB) na jottabajty (YB):
Objaśnienie:
- 1 KB = bajtów.
- 1 YB = bajtów.
- Współczynnik konwersji wynosi .
System binarny (Dwójkowy)
Aby przeliczyć kibibajty (KiB) na jobibajty (YiB):
Objaśnienie:
- 1 KiB = bajtów.
- 1 YiB = bajtów.
- Współczynnik konwersji wynosi .
Przykłady
Przykład 1: Przeliczenie 50 000 KB na YB (System SI)
Kontekst: Jest to równowartość 0,00000000000000005 YB, co ilustruje ogromną skalę jottabajta.
Przykład 2: Przeliczenie 1 048 576 KiB na YiB (System binarny)
Kontekst: Nawet duże wartości binarne, takie jak 1 048 576 KiB (1 GiB), są znikome w jobibajtach.
Kontekst historyczny
System SI był używany od lat 60. XX wieku, ale potrzeba systemu binarnego pojawiła się wraz z wczesnymi komputerami wykorzystującymi architekturę opartą na potęgach liczby 2. W 1998 roku Międzynarodowa Komisja Elektrotechniczna (IEC) ustandaryzowała przedrostki binarne (np. kibibajt), aby wyeliminować niejednoznaczność między tymi systemami.
Częste błędy
- Mylenie KB z KiB: Plik o rozmiarze 1 KB zawiera 1 000 bajtów, podczas gdy plik 1 KiB zawiera 1 024 bajty.
- Błędna interpretacja etykiet nośników: Dyski twarde reklamowane jako „1 TB” (SI) oferują ~931 GiB (binarnie), co powoduje wrażenie „brakującej” przestrzeni.
Praktyczne zastosowania
- Przechowywanie w chmurze: Dostawcy często używają jednostek SI, podczas gdy systemy operacyjne wyświetlają jednostki binarne.
- Badania naukowe: Jottabajty mierzą hipotetyczne globalne skale danych, takie jak przyszłe potrzeby obliczeń kwantowych.
Często zadawane pytania
Jak przeliczyć 10 000 KB na YB?
Korzystając z formuły SI:
Jaka jest różnica między YB a YiB?
- YB (SI): bajtów.
- YiB (Binarny): bajtów (~1,2089258 × bajtów).
YiB jest około 20,89% większy niż YB.
Dlaczego istnieją jednostki binarne, takie jak KiB?
Komputery przetwarzają dane w potęgach liczby 2. IEC wprowadziło KiB, MiB itd., aby zapobiec pomyłkom z jednostkami SI.
Ile KB mieści się w 1 YB?
To równa się 1 000 000 000 000 000 000 000 KB.
Czy mogę przeliczyć KB bezpośrednio na YiB?
Nie. KB (SI) i YiB (binarny) należą do różnych systemów. Najpierw przelicz KB na bajty (), a następnie zastosuj formułę binarną:
Uwagi
- Zawsze sprawdzaj, czy Twoje dane używają jednostek SI czy binarnych.
- Globalna produkcja danych jest obecnie mierzona w zettabajtach ( bajtów), co czyni jottabajty jednostką przyszłościową.